A library for building sqlite readers in web applications.

This project emerged as an abstraction of the sqlite-viewer application.

See demos.

Installation

npm install sqlite-view

Usage

<div id="sqlite-viewer"></div>

<script type="module">
  import SqliteView from "sqlite-view";
  const viewer = new SqliteView('sqlite-view');
  viewer.load('/path/to/db.sqlite');
</script>

API

SqliteView(element, config)

element

The string id of an existing element in the DOM where sqlite-view will inject the reader.

config

An optional object of configurations:

choicesConfig: An object of which is passed directly to Choices configuration.

SqliteView.load(database)

database

Either a string url path or a ByteArray of a database.

Development

Installing development environment

With nix:

nix-shell

Without nix:

npm install --only=dev
snowpack install

Running examples

./server.sh

Running tests and builds

To run all tests and builds:

./make.sh

For faster iteration, run tests without building:

jest

Publishing a new version to NPM

npm version <version>
